python中如何将xx.exe和xx.py程序一起打包成exe

您可以使用PyInstaller工具来将Python脚本打包成独立的可执行文件(exe)。下面是一个简单的步骤指南:

  1. 安装PyInstaller:
    首先,您需要安装PyInstaller。可以使用以下命令通过pip安装:

    pip install pyinstaller
    
  2. 打包exe文件:
    在命令行中,进入到您的Python脚本所在的目录,然后运行以下命令来使用PyInstaller打包exe文件:

    pyinstaller --onefile yourscript.py
    

    其中,yourscript.py是您要打包的Python脚本文件名。该命令会在同一目录下生成一个dist文件夹,里面包含了生成的exe文件。

  3. 包含其他文件:
    如果您需要将其他文件(比如xx.exe程序)一起打包成exe文件,可以在Python脚本中使用相对路径进行引用。然后使用PyInstaller的--add-binary选项来打包这些文件:

    pyinstaller --onefile --add-binary "xx.exe;." yourscript.py
    
  4. 注意事项:

    • 确保Python脚本中引用其他文件的路径是正确的,并使用相对路径。
    • 在打包exe文件时,可以通过PyInstaller的各种选项来对打包进行配置,比如指定输出目录、添加图标等。

通过这些步骤,您可以将包含Python脚本和其他文件(如xx.exe程序)的项目打包成一个独立的可执行文件(exe)。希望这些信息对您有所帮助!如果您有任何问题或需要进一步的帮助,请随时告诉我。祝您操作顺利!:blush: